S&P 500 erased nearly $2 trillion in market cap hours after the third-strongest US jobs report in 18 months, while Bitcoin sits officially down over 50% from its October 2025 record high.
Price action on the 4h chart shows BTC at $60780.19 inside the Bollinger Bands with lower support at $59637.58; the EMA50 at $68065.88 continues to cap rallies as resistance while the EMA200 at $74069.32 defines the broader bearish structure, and the MACD death cross at -2482.52 keeps downside pressure intact despite RSI(14) at 24.39 flashing oversold.
